Totally depends on the ISP. Does he normally use a login client to connect to his cable network?

If not, it should just work after you plug the modem in, install the network card and install TCP/IP.

Some Providers may also require you to put in a comuter name for example my old isp required me to put in the box cr824366-a before you could use it (after all the net card drivers and stuff were installed). Usually the software install disc will do everything for you
